cannot open .git/fetch_head: permission denied 文心快码BaiduComate 当你遇到“cannot open .git/fetch_head: permission denied”这个错误时,这通常意味着当前用户没有足够的权限去访问或修改.git/fetch_head文件。这个文件是Git在执行fetch操作时用来记录远程仓库分支的最新状态信息的。以下是一些解决这个问题的步骤...
总的来说,“error: cannot open .git/fetch_head: permission denied”是一个常见的Git错误,它通常由于用户没有足够的权限来访问或操作Git仓库的某些部分而产生。解决这个问题需要我们对Git仓库的结构和权限有深入的理解,并采取适当的措施来保护我们的代码安全。
.git/FETCH_HEAD: Permission denied 原因分析:.git/FETCH_HEAD的这个文件所属组和所属主是root权限,而我用webhook的用户组是www 解决:在项目目录执行命令 cd .git/ chown laofan:laofan FETCH_HEAD laofan就是我创建的用户 ,归属到www组
error: cannot open .git/FETCH_HEAD: Permission denied 可能原因:该操作的执行者对该目录没有写权限 解决:1.类Unix平台,使用chown将目录改为自己; 2.Windows平台,取消只读选项,给everyone用户所有权限;
permission denied,应该权限问题,到项目 .git 目录下查看文件的用户和组: 发现fetch_head 的用户和组都是 root 权限,而发布系统的运行进程是 nobody 用户,所以没有权限执行这个 git 命令:git fetch -q –all 解决办法 于是使用 chown 把该文件用户和组权限都改成 nobody,再试就正常了。
Permission denied,应该权限问题,到项⽬ .git ⽬录下查看⽂件的⽤户和组:发现 FETCH_HEAD 的⽤户和组都是 root 权限,⽽发布系统的运⾏进程是 nobody ⽤户,所以没有权限执⾏这个 git 命令:git fetch -q –all 解决办法 于是使⽤ chown 把该⽂件⽤户和组权限都改成 nobody,再试...
wechat:fangkangfk 通过find / -name FETCH_HEAD找到文件 然后给.git 拥有者chown -R git:git .git改为git即可 文章来源: blog.csdn.net,作者:咔咔-,版权归原作者所有,如需转载,请联系作者。 原文链接:blog.csdn.net/fangkang7/article/details/102969081...
简介: 【Git】报错解决cannot open .git/FETCH_HEAD: Permission denied 通过find / -name FETCH_HEAD找到文件 然后给.git 拥有者chown -R git:git .git改为git即可文章标签: 开发工具 git 关键词: GIT报错 GIT denied GIT permission GIT报错denied GIT报错permission ...
【Git】报错解决cannot open .git/FETCH_HEAD: Permission denied,author:咔咔通过find/-nameFETCH_HEAD找到文件然后给.git拥有者chown-Rgit:git.git改为git即可
3.cannot open '.git/FETCH_HEAD': Permission denied 原因在于mac .git文件夹下的FETCH_HEAD文件权限不足。 sudochown-R caohan:staff .git //caohan 是当前用户 //staff 是用户所属组 不知道当前用户组输入查询 groups// 查看当前用户所属组groupsuser_name // 查看指定用户所属组 ...